From Longman Dictionary of Contemporary Englishglowstickglow‧stick /ˈɡləʊstɪk $ ˈɡloʊ-/ noun [countable]  a small plastic stick with chemicals inside that produce a coloured light when they are mixed together syn lightstick Dancers were waving glowsticks.
